NEN-ISO/IEC 13249-1

Information technology - Database languages - SQL Multimedia and Application Packages - Part 1: Framework

inactive
Organization: NEN
Publication Date: 1 September 2000
Status: inactive
Page Count: 22
ICS Code (Languages used in information technology): 35.060
scope:

Defines a number of packages of generic data types common to various kinds of data used in multimedia and other subject areas, to enable that data to be stored and manipulated in an SQL database. Each package is defined as a part of ISO/IEC 3249.
